A leading training company in Coventry seeks a Fleet Customer Care Team Manager. You will oversee the Fleet Customer Care team, ensuring excellent service levels and managing key customer cases. The role demands strong experience in the automotive sector, effective people management skills, and an analytical mindset to enhance customer interaction.
Competitive salary offered with benefits including annual leave and a supportive work environment. Join a collaborative and inspiring team committed to customer satisfaction.
